摘要: 后缀表达式的计算 算法描述: 1.遇到两个分量,就压入栈中。 2.遇到运算符就从栈中取出两个分量,计算结果,并将结果压入栈中。 具体实现: infix ->postfix 算法: 1.遇到分量直接输出。 2.遇到运算符,比较当前运算符和栈顶运算符的优先级,当前<=栈顶就输出,直到不<=。否则压栈 3 阅读全文
posted @ 2016-05-21 16:23 bounce 阅读(330) 评论(0) 推荐(0) 编辑
摘要: stack: 1.top and bottom.统一在top端增加和删除。 Attention: 函数 delete(x) 是将top端的元素删除并且赋值给x 实现:通过linked list实现 。 通过数组实现。 主要的应用:用于进行括号的匹配 尝试编程中因为之前没有怎么用过stack 主要用到 阅读全文
posted @ 2016-05-21 14:31 bounce 阅读(216) 评论(0) 推荐(0) 编辑